Perovskite solar cells are thin film devices built with layers of materials, either printed or coated from liquid inks or vacuum deposited. producing uniform, high performance perovskite material in a large scale manufacturing environment is difficult, and there is a substantial difference in small area cell efficiency and large area module.

A thin film of cdte is adequate for producing high efficiency cells if both bulk and surface recombination are curbed. the first significant laboratory cdte cell was reported in 1972 by bonnet and rabnehorst (fig. 8) who developed a thin film graded gap cdte cds p n heterojunction solar cell with 6% efficiency. Potential for the future. thin film cadtel technology has come a long way over the past two decades, but its full potential has not yet been realized. research and product development teams at first solar forecast a thin film cadtel entitlement of 25% cell efficiency by 2025 and pathways to 28% cell efficiency by 2030.
